I will try to play with it in the next days. cheers husk On Sun, Apr 17, 2011 at 4:00 PM, Chris McCormick <[email protected]> wrote: > Hello, > > PdDroidParty is, I think, the easiest way to get your patches running on > your > Android devices. It emulates Pd native user interface elements (only toggle > and > slider implemented so far) so all you need to do is name your patch > droidparty_main.pd and copy it to your SD card. > > Download and install the apk from here, and then try out the drum machine > example by unzipping it to your SD card: > > http://mccormick.cx/projects/PdDroidParty/ > > This is beta software hot off the compiler, but I think it's just ready > enough > for use.
